Solution
Padatacenters, in partnership with PowerHouse Data Centers, is developing the Pennsylvania Digital 1 (PAX‑1) hyperscale campus—a three‑campus, 4 million‑square‑foot data center complex delivering up to 1.8 GW of power. The project integrates dedicated high‑capacity electrical substations, direct access to major interstate routes, and connectivity to 17 metro fiber networks, including peering to Ashburn, Virginia. By providing AI‑ready, high‑density power and immersive cooling solutions, the campuses enable cloud and high‑performance computing providers to scale rapidly with low latency and robust infrastructure. The joint venture leverages vertically integrated real‑estate, design, and construction expertise to fast‑track entitlements and deliver turnkey facilities that meet the technical demands of Fortune‑100 hyperscale customers.

Features
- Three purpose‑built campuses on 700 acres with six data center buildings each, totaling over 4 M sq ft of floor space
- Dedicated 450 MW electrical substation per campus, scalable to 1.8 GW, supporting high‑density power and AI workloads
- Immersive cooling and OCP/DGX‑ready designs optimized for high‑performance computing and AI training
- Direct fiber connectivity to 17 metro networks and peering routes to Ashburn, enabling low‑latency data transport
- Integrated power procurement with Pennsylvania public utilities and natural gas providers for reliable supply
- Turnkey development model covering acquisition, entitlement, design, construction, and operations
